Climate Overview

The climate in Media Luna is hot. The average annual temperature is 27°C and approximately 586mm of precipitation falls per year. October is the wettest month, receiving around 106mm of rainfall. Media Luna is in the Northern Hemisphere. Summer begins at the end of June and lasts through September. The summer months are: July, August, September. The coldest months are February, January, March, when temperatures can drop to 23°C.

Media Luna has relatively stable temperatures year-round, staying within a 9°C range. The warmest month is July, when average highs reach 32°C and the mean temperature sits around 29°C. February is the coolest month, with minimum temperatures around 23°C and an average of 25°C. Daily temperature variation is modest, with an average difference of 5°C between highs and lows.

Media Luna is a relatively dry area, receiving approximately 586mm of precipitation annually, which averages out to around 49mm per month. The wettest month is October, averaging 106mm of rainfall. May and June also tend to see above-average precipitation. The driest month is February, with just 12mm. That's 95mm less than October, the wettest month. Rainfall is heavily concentrated in certain months, creating a distinct wet and dry season. Visitors should plan around these patterns, as the difference between peak and low months is dramatic.

Media Luna is moderately windy, with an average annual wind speed of 21km/h. For context, sustained winds below 12km/h are generally light, while anything above 25km/h is considered strong. The windiest month is February, averaging 24km/h, noticeable enough to affect lighter outdoor activities. The calmest conditions occur in June, with average winds dropping to 18km/h, making it an ideal period for wind-sensitive activities. Wind conditions are fairly consistent throughout the year, varying by only 6km/h between the calmest and windiest months. Wind tends to be stronger during winter months, driven by seasonal pressure systems. The seasonal averages break down to 24km/h in winter, 22km/h in spring, 19km/h in summer, 20km/h in autumn.

Spring

Temperatures range from 24 to 30°C. Rainfall is relatively light, with around 137mm over the season and a monthly average of 46mm. Winds are moderate at around 22km/h. Light layers work well as temperatures warm through the season — a great time to be outdoors.

Summer

Temperatures range from 27 to 32°C. Precipitation is moderate at around 172mm for the season, averaging 57mm per month. Winds are moderate at around 19km/h. Light, breathable clothing is ideal — perfect conditions for outdoor activities.

Autumn

Temperatures range from 25 to 32°C. Precipitation is moderate at around 236mm for the season, averaging 79mm per month. Winds are moderate at around 20km/h. A waterproof jacket and sturdy footwear are recommended as rain becomes more frequent.

Winter

Temperatures range from 23 to 29°C. Precipitation is minimal, with only around 41mm for the entire season. Winds are moderate at around 24km/h. A light jacket or sweater is usually sufficient, though cooler evenings may call for an extra layer.
